Weak value analogue in classical stochastic process
Abstract
The time evolution of the two-time conditional probability of the classical stochastic process is described in an analogous form of the quantum mechanical wave equations. By using it, we emulate the same strange behaviors as those of the weak value in the quantum mechanics. A negative probability and abnormal expectations of some quantities remarkablely larger than their inherent norms are found in an example of a stochastic Ising spin system.
